Commit graph

9 commits

Author SHA1 Message Date
Cristian Calin
14cf3e138b
Support Calico advertisement of MetalLB LoadBalancer IPs ()
* add initial MetalLB docs

* metallb allow disabling the deployment of the metallb speaker

* calico>=3.18 allow using calico to advertise service loadbalancer IPs

* Document the use of MetalLB and Calico

* clean MetalLB docs
2021-05-12 05:22:17 -07:00
François Hernandez
c7db72e1da
Add nodeselector and tolerations for metallb ()
* add nodeselector and tolerations for metallb

* remove unnecessary commented lines in metallb template

* set default speaker toleration to match original manifest
2021-03-08 07:57:42 -08:00
Maciej
b42bf39fb7
MetalLB: bump to v0.9.5 ()
Signed-off-by: Maciej Wereski <m.wereski@partner.samsung.com>
2021-02-03 01:02:28 -08:00
Florian Ruynat
222a77dfe7
Change node-role.kubernetes.io from master to control-plane () 2021-01-21 08:13:03 -08:00
Florian Ruynat
f6fbbc17a4
Cleanup old checks for k8s 1.18 () 2021-01-19 08:43:45 -08:00
Sergey
02213d6e07
change nodeSelector label from deprecated beta.kubernetes.io/os and arch to kubernetes.io prefix () 2021-01-13 13:55:02 -08:00
Samuel Liu
dbe6eb20c8
Modify imagepullpolicy () 2020-10-12 17:45:22 -07:00
David Louks
3bf40d5db9
make metallb image repos configurable () ()
* Make metallb image repos configurable

* Moved metallb image repo definitions to download role defaults

* Removed comment. These are set in download defaults
2020-09-17 02:45:13 -07:00
Kenichi Omichi
25bab0e976
Change MetalLB to one of addons ()
This changes MetalLB contrib to one of addons for deploying MetalLB with
Kubernetes cluster deployment. By the default, Kubespray doesn't deploy
MetalLB addon.
2020-06-29 15:11:59 -07:00